P062B Code: Complete DIY Repair Guide

The P062B code is a diagnostic trouble code (DTC) related to the powertrain control module (PCM) and fuel injection system. This code indicates that the PCM has detected an internal performance issue with the fuel injector control system. When this code is triggered, it means there’s a discrepancy in the fuel injection control performance that the PCM cannot rectify internally.

Symptoms of P062B Code

When your vehicle’s onboard diagnostic system detects the P062B code, you may experience a range of symptoms that can affect your driving experience. Understanding these symptoms can help you identify the issue quickly and take appropriate action.

Common symptoms associated with the P062B code include:

  1. Check Engine Light Illumination: The most obvious sign is the illumination of the check engine light on your dashboard. This is often the first indication of a problem.
  2. Engine Misfire: You may notice that your engine runs roughly or misfires, especially during acceleration or at idle.
  3. Poor Fuel Economy: As the fuel injection system is not functioning optimally, you might observe a decrease in fuel efficiency.
  4. Reduced Engine Performance: The vehicle may experience a loss of power, particularly when accelerating or climbing hills.
  5. Stalling or Difficulty Starting: In severe cases, the engine may stall unexpectedly or have trouble starting.
  6. Erratic Idle: The engine might idle roughly or inconsistently, sometimes feeling like it’s about to stall.
  7. Hesitation During Acceleration: You may notice a delay or hesitation when pressing the accelerator pedal.
  8. Traction Control Light: In some vehicles, the traction control light may also illuminate alongside the check engine light.

It’s important to note that the severity of these symptoms can vary depending on the extent of the problem and the specific make and model of your vehicle. Some drivers might experience multiple symptoms, while others may only notice the check engine light.

Technical Explanation of P062B Code

The P062B code is specifically related to the internal control module fuel injector control performance. To understand this code, it’s essential to grasp how the fuel injection system and the Powertrain Control Module (PCM) interact in modern vehicles.

Fuel Injection System Overview:
Modern vehicles use electronic fuel injection systems to deliver precise amounts of fuel to the engine. This system is controlled by the PCM, which uses data from various sensors to determine the optimal fuel mixture for current driving conditions.

PCM’s Role:
The PCM is the brain of the engine management system. It continuously monitors and adjusts various engine parameters, including fuel injection timing and duration. The PCM uses complex algorithms to calculate the exact amount of fuel needed for optimal engine performance and efficiency.

Internal Control Module Performance:
The P062B code specifically points to an issue with the internal performance of the fuel injector control within the PCM. This means that the PCM has detected a discrepancy between its commands and the actual performance of the fuel injectors.

Possible Scenarios:

  1. The PCM may be sending correct signals to the fuel injectors, but the injectors are not responding as expected.
  2. There could be an internal fault within the PCM affecting its ability to control the fuel injectors accurately.
  3. Communication errors between the PCM and other control modules (like the Engine Control Module in some vehicle configurations) could lead to this code.

Impact on Engine Performance:
When the fuel injector control performance is compromised, it can lead to various issues:

  • Incorrect fuel-to-air ratios, causing poor combustion
  • Uneven fuel distribution among cylinders
  • Timing issues in fuel delivery

These problems can manifest as the symptoms mentioned earlier, such as misfires, poor fuel economy, and reduced engine performance.

Diagnostic Challenges:
The P062B code is particularly challenging because it points to an internal PCM issue. This means that standard external tests may not always reveal the problem, making advanced diagnostic techniques necessary.

Step-by-Step Diagnosis of P062B Code

Diagnosing the P062B code requires a systematic approach. Follow these steps to identify the root cause of the problem:

  1. Verify the Code:
  1. Connect an OBD-II scanner to the vehicle’s diagnostic port.
  2. Turn the ignition on without starting the engine.
  3. Retrieve the diagnostic trouble codes (DTCs).
  4. Confirm that P062B is present and note any additional codes.
  5. Check for Technical Service Bulletins (TSBs):
  1. Research if there are any TSBs related to P062B for your specific vehicle make and model.
  2. TSBs can provide valuable information on known issues and manufacturer-recommended fixes.
  3. Inspect Wiring and Connections:
  1. Examine the wiring harness connected to the PCM for any visible damage, corrosion, or loose connections.
  2. Pay special attention to the CAN bus wiring, as issues here can cause communication problems.
  3. Check the ground connections for the PCM and ensure they are clean and secure.
  4. Test Fuel Injectors:
  1. Use a multimeter to check the resistance of each fuel injector. Compare the readings to the manufacturer’s specifications.
  2. Perform a fuel injector balance test using a scan tool to check for any inconsistencies in injector performance.
  3. Analyze Fuel System Performance:
  1. Use a scan tool to monitor fuel trim values and injector pulse width.
  2. Look for any abnormal readings or patterns that might indicate a fuel system issue.
  3. Check PCM Power and Ground:
  1. Verify that the PCM is receiving proper voltage.
  2. Test the ground connections for the PCM to ensure they are providing a good path to ground.
  3. Perform a PCM Self-Test:
  1. Use a advanced diagnostic tool to run a PCM self-test if available for your vehicle model.
  2. This can help identify internal PCM issues that might not be apparent through external testing.
  3. Monitor Live Data:
  1. Use a scan tool to observe live data streams related to fuel injection and engine performance.
  2. Look for any parameters that are out of expected ranges or behaving erratically.
  3. Consult Vehicle-Specific Diagnostic Procedures:
  1. Refer to the manufacturer’s service manual for any specific diagnostic procedures related to P062B for your vehicle.
  2. Follow these procedures as they may include steps tailored to your vehicle’s particular systems.

Warning: Some of these diagnostic steps may require advanced knowledge and specialized tools. If you’re not comfortable performing these tests, it’s recommended to seek assistance from a qualified automotive technician.

Solution Methods for P062B Code

After diagnosing the P062B code, the next step is to implement the appropriate solution. The fix will depend on the root cause identified during the diagnostic process. Here are some common solution methods:

  1. Repair or Replace Wiring:
  • If damaged wiring or connections were found, repair or replace the affected components.
  • Ensure all connections are clean, tight, and properly insulated.
  • Cost estimate: $50 to $300, depending on the extent of the wiring repair needed.
  1. Clean or Replace Ground Connections:
  • Clean any corroded ground connections using a wire brush.
  • If cleaning doesn’t resolve the issue, replace the ground straps or wires.
  • Cost estimate: $20 to $100 for DIY, $100 to $200 for professional service.
  1. Replace Faulty Fuel Injectors:
  • If one or more fuel injectors are found to be defective, replace them.
  • Always replace injectors with OEM or high-quality aftermarket parts.
  • Cost estimate: $150 to $600 per injector, depending on the vehicle make and model.
  1. Update PCM Software:
  • In some cases, a software update for the PCM may resolve the issue.
  • This typically needs to be done at a dealership or specialized repair shop.
  • Cost estimate: $100 to $300 for the software update.
  1. Replace the PCM:
  • If all other solutions fail and the PCM is determined to be faulty, replacement may be necessary.
  • This is often the last resort due to the complexity and cost involved.
  • Cost estimate: $500 to $2000, including programming and installation.
  1. Repair CAN Bus System:
  • If issues with the CAN bus system are identified, repair or replace the affected components.
  • This may involve specialized diagnostic equipment and expertise.
  • Cost estimate: $200 to $1000, depending on the extent of the repair needed.
  1. Clean Fuel System:
  • Perform a fuel system cleaning to remove any deposits that might be affecting injector performance.
  • This can be done using fuel additives or professional cleaning services.
  • Cost estimate: $20 to $150, depending on the method used.
  1. Replace Fuel Pump:
  • If the fuel pump is not providing adequate pressure, it may need to be replaced.
  • This can affect fuel injector performance and trigger the P062B code.
  • Cost estimate: $300 to $1000, depending on the vehicle make and model.

Warning: Some of these repairs, especially those involving the PCM or CAN bus system, should only be performed by qualified professionals. Improper repairs can lead to further damage and potentially dangerous driving conditions.

Frequently Asked Questions About P062B

  • Can I drive my car with the P062B code?
    While the vehicle may still be drivable, it’s not recommended to continue driving with this code active. The code indicates a potentially serious issue with the fuel injection system, which could lead to further engine damage or unexpected stalling.
  • How urgent is it to address the P062B code?
    The P062B code should be addressed as soon as possible. It affects the fuel injection system, which is critical for proper engine operation and can lead to decreased performance, poor fuel economy, and potential engine damage if left unresolved.
  • Will the P062B code clear itself?
    It’s unlikely that the P062B code will clear itself. This code indicates an internal control module issue, which typically requires diagnosis and repair to resolve.
  • Can a bad battery cause the P062B code?
    While a bad battery is not a direct cause of the P062B code, it can contribute to electrical system issues that might affect the PCM’s performance. Ensuring a good, stable power supply is part of the diagnostic process.
  • How much does it typically cost to fix a P062B code?
    The cost can vary widely depending on the root cause, ranging from $100 for simple repairs to over $2000 if PCM replacement is necessary. An accurate diagnosis is crucial to determine the exact cost.
  • Can I replace the PCM myself to fix the P062B code?
    PCM replacement is not recommended as a DIY task. It requires specialized tools for programming and calibration. Improper installation or programming can lead to severe vehicle issues.
  • How long does it take to diagnose and repair a P062B code?
    Diagnosis can take 1-3 hours, while repair time varies based on the issue. Simple wiring repairs might take an hour, while PCM replacement and programming could take several hours.
  • Is the P062B code covered under warranty?
    Coverage depends on your vehicle’s warranty terms and the specific cause of the code. Many manufacturers cover PCM issues under powertrain warranties, but it’s best to check your warranty documentation or consult with your dealer.
